Thanks Cebu Pacific!

July 27, 2010 by Edcel 1 Comment

Me and Sheena were really devastated by not being able to book a flight during Cebu Pacific Peso Fare and also during the 15 peso seat-sale! Who will not be?

Anyway, there was another seat-sale, not as big as the 2 mentioned, but that was enough to persuade me to book a flight, well 2 flights. Well, we have a 2 destinations come November 2010.

We will be off to Manila from November 7 – November 9, 2010. It was a mistake that we did not book for more days, but that should do. Come November 26-29, we will be off to Iloilo for the Visayas Blogging Summit. Anybody in Manila and/or Iloilo during this dates?

Thanks Cebu Pacific!

Anyway, we still have pending posts about our visits in Daanbantayan and Palompon (Leyte) and a recap on our experiences with visits to Cebu Wetland Resort, Baybayon ni Agalon (Albuera) and Kartzone in Mabolo.

We are just too busy with school and work but we now have the drafts for the posts. 🙂
